Board Procedures

Allen HOAs operate under Texas Property Code Ch. 209 (POA Act). Boards must hold at least one annual meeting, keep minutes available to members, and provide 10-day notice for member meetings.

Architectural Review

HOA ACC approval required for exterior changes. Texas Property Code 202 protects solar panels, rain barrels, xeriscape, religious displays, and standby generators from blanket HOA bans, with reasonable aesthetic conditions permitted.

Assessment & Dues

Allen-area HOAs can levy assessments per CC&Rs. Texas Property Code 209.0064 requires itemized account statements within 30 days of owner request. Late fees and interest must be reasonable.

Dispute Resolution

Texas Property Code 209.007 requires HOAs to offer an alternative dispute resolution process before pursuing enforcement litigation. Homeowners can request a hearing before the board.

CC&R Enforcement

Texas Property Code 209.006 requires written notice and opportunity to cure before HOA can fine or suspend privileges. Uniform enforcement required; selective enforcement creates defense.
